Director, People Operations

Iconcareers · Austin, Texas, United States · Posted May 28, 2026

Apply on company site   Track it in JobSkout

ICON is looking for a Director of People Operations to provide unified leadership across people and talent acquisition operations, total rewards, payroll, and HR technology functions. This role will transform our existing processes into proactive, scalable systems while building cohesive teams that support our rapid growth across a distinct set of business units. If you're an HR operator with experience creating processes across both People and Talent Acquisition who is looking to build and own solutions that drive meaningful results across the business, this role is for you.

This is a full-time, onsite position based on our Austin, TX HQ Campus and reports to the VP of People.

RESPONSIBILITIES

Leadership:

Lead and unify people operations, talent acquisition operations, total rewards and HR technology functions

Hire and develop team members across the People Ops functional area

Build and maintain strong working relationships and feedback loops between the People Operations group and unit-embedded HR and TA Business Partners.

People Talent Operations:

Develop and execute roadmaps that transform existing processes into proactive, scalable

operations

Build and launch clear operational guidance to end users across the business to support adoption

Build metrics, systems, and team structures that enable efficient talent acquisition at scale

Analyze existing workflows and implement systematic improvements that reduce manual effort and increase

scalability

Own and oversee onboarding, offboarding, performance, merit and job change processes

Total Rewards:

Lead total rewards and payroll operations, ensuring operational continuity and strategic alignment

Oversee comprehensive compensation and benefits programs that support rapid organizational scaling

Technology:

Optimize HR technology systems that create an integrated tech stack supporting operational

efficience

Scope and lead RFP processes for new technology solutions

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

8+ years of progressive people operations experience with at least 3 years in functional manager or higher level

leadership roles

Proven track record leading people operations transformation in scaling organizations (300+ employees)

Direct experience managing total rewards, and HR technology implementations

Demonstrated ability to build and lead cross-functional teams across multiple HR disciplines

Experience developing strategic roadmaps and executing operational improvements that deliver measurable

outcomes

Strong background in talent acquisition operations and recruiting process optimization

Bachelor's degree in Human Resources, Business Administration, or related field

PREFERRED SKILLS AND EXPERIENCE

Experience in high-growth technology or manufacturing environments

Experience working with government contract requirements

Proven ability to build structure from ground up

Strong analytical skills with experience using data to drive operational decisions

Excellent communication skills and ability to influence without direct authority

PHYSICAL/ENVIRONMENTAL REQUIREMENTS

Office-based role with occasional travel for team meetings or company events
